U+9344 "" CJK Unified Ideograph-# is a traditional Chinese character that refers to a specific type of metal implement or tool, often interpreted as a kind of bell or rattle used in ancient contexts. This ideograph is composed of the radical for metal (金) and a phonetic component, and it appears in classical Chinese texts where it might denote a metallic percussion instrument or a fitting on a vehicle or harness. While rare in modern usage, it remains part of the Unicode standard to preserve historical and linguistic heritage across East Asian scripts.
